A blended wing body aircraft has theoretical advantages as a military tanker and airlifter, and a newly launched demonstration program proposes a unique way to enter the Air Force’s acquisition system.

Credit: JetZero
A new demonstrator aircraft offers the U.S. Air Force a chance to experiment with a novel aerodynamic configuration and a fresh approach to developing technologies. The $235 million contract awarded to startup JetZero to build a Boeing 767-size demonstrator in four years also launches a unique...
